Recommended Itinerary Length: 4 to 6 days

Highlights:

Bucks County, Doyleston and New Hope Antiquing, James A. Michener Museum, Washington Crossing National Park, Easton, National Canal Museum, Crayola Factory, Pocono Mountains

Summary: Pennsylvania's Bucks County is full of historical charm and conveniently close to Philadelphia. Our suggested routing begins in this delightful area, extends your journey along the Delaware River as it winds its way north, and ends in the Pocono Mountains. Each segment of the trip is different but together they make for a few days' enjoyable excursion in this part of Pennsylvania.
